From 63497ad1d5089beb21a63c62de3c662faf42881f Mon Sep 17 00:00:00 2001 From: Takashi Yano Date: Wed, 20 Jun 2018 14:47:27 +0900 Subject: [PATCH] Fix the handling of out-band-data (OOB) in a socket. * fhandler.h (class fhandler_socket_wsock): Add variable bool oobinline. * fhandler_socket_inet.cc (fhandler_socket_wsock::fhandler_socket_wsock): Add inisialize of oobinline. (fhandler_socket_inet::recv_internal): Make the handling of OOB data as consistent with POSIX as possible. Add simulation of inline mode for OOB data as a workaround for broken winsock behaviour. (fhandler_socket_inet::setsockopt): Ditto. (fhandler_socket_inet::getsockopt): Ditto. (fhandler_socket_wsock::ioctl): Fix return value of SIOCATMARK command. The return value of SIOCATMARK of winsock is almost opposite to expectation. * fhandler_socket_local.cc (fhandler_socket_local::recv_internal): Make the handling of OOB data as consistent with POSIX as possible. Add simulation of inline mode for OOB data as a workaround for broken winsock behaviour. (fhandler_socket_local::setsockopt): Ditto. (fhandler_socket_local::getsockopt): Ditto.
